The SBAT program provides all NSW HSC students with an opportunity to set themselves up for a future career as a part of their senior secondary studies.
It's more than just a part time job! SBAT participants obtain HSC unit credit and remain enrolled at school for the duration of their traineeship and the first stage of their apprenticeship. Many SBAT pathways also contribute to an ATAR.
